Summary

A limited edition specialty coffee from Nicaragua, produced by Jose Ivan Agurcia Martinez at Los Granadillos farm in San Fernando, Nueva Segovia. Grown at 1300-1450m, this Parainema variety undergoes natural anaerobic fermentation, enhancing its juiciness and depth. Flavor profile includes bright honeysuckle and jasmine, juicy citrus, smooth body, light cocoa, and a fresh, vibrant finish.

Brew guide

V60

Coffee in
18 g
Water
300 g
Time
2:30
Temperature
94°C

Grind: Medium-fine (similar to granulated sugar)

  1. 0:00Bloom: Pour 50g of water evenly over the coffee bed. Gently stir to ensure all grounds are saturated. Wait for 30 seconds. (30 s)
  2. 0:30First Pour: Continue pouring in a controlled, circular motion until you reach 150g. This should take you to 1:00 minute. (30 s)
  3. 1:00Second Pour: Slowly and steadily pour the remaining water until you reach 300g, finishing at 2:00 minutes. (1:00)
  4. 2:00Drawdown: Allow the water to pass through the coffee. The brew should complete around 3:00 minutes. (1:00)

AeroPress

Coffee in
20 g
Water
230 g
Time
2:00
Temperature
92.5°C

Grind: Medium-coarse (similar to table salt)

  1. 0:00Preparation: Set the AeroPress in the inverted position and rinse the filter. (30 s)
  2. 0:00Bloom: Pour 50g of water, stir 5 times, and wait for 30 seconds. (30 s)
  3. 0:30Main Pour: Add the remaining 180g of water at 1:00 minute, then stir 3 times. (30 s)
  4. 1:00Seal & Flip: Secure the cap and filter, carefully flip onto a cup. (30 s)
  5. 1:30Press: Start pressing at 1:30 minutes, aiming for a slow, steady 30-second plunge. (30 s)
